Chapman looks at what holiness is. He looks at what makes God different from us. 1. God's greatness in power and might, from Job 2. God's absolute purity in thought, word and deed 3. Our reaction - to treat God like God 4. God's plan for us Katoomba Youth Convention 1986. Gospel Extension Mission cassette.
